Synopsis

Debt, the midlife crisis, and a sick wife have crippled Ivanov in making life decisions. Although he has dreams and plans for his future, he puts his hands together and lets events happen to him. This behavior, especially his laziness about his wife Anna’s illness, has also angered those around him. He owes Lebdaf’s wife Zina, and on the other hand, the love that started between him and Lebdaf and Zina’s daughter Sasha has put a double burden on his shoulders.

About the Performance

I was proud to have a part in a performance adapted and directed by Amir Reza Koohestani, a world-renowned contemporary director. His adaptation of Chekhov made it seem as if the events were happening right now, perfectly understandable for the Persian-speaking audience. Avoiding reconstructing the original play’s background and geographical space created a unique experience in designing the role.
